WebThe dark-field image taken is complementary to the bright-field image constructed from the captured CBED images. The use of a hollow detector with a hole in the middle can allow for transmitted electrons to be passed to an EELS detector while scanning. This allows for the simultaneous collection of chemical spectra information and structure ...
